India’s Historic Splendors Unveiled: William Dalrymple Guides Viewers Through Marvels & Mysteries

In a captivating exploration of India’s rich history, History TV18’s renowned docuseries, India: Marvels & Mysteries, is back with a new season featuring noted Indophile and acclaimed author, William Dalrymple. Embarking on a quest to uncover forgotten facts and delve into centuries-old stories, the series promises an immersive experience that sheds light on India’s incredible past and its enduring wonders.

Journey Through Millennia:

The seven-part series, starting on January 4, 2024, at 9 PM, offers thematic half-hour episodes that traverse the length and breadth of India. William Dalrymple, along with expert commentators, leads viewers through dramatic recreations, exploring enigmatic structures, celebrated monuments, and lesser-known sites across dynasties and periods.

Distinguishing Legend from Legacy:

With a commitment to fact-rich storytelling, the series aims to distinguish between legend and legacy. Brilliant visuals, illustrative graphics, archival images, and expert insights provide context, unraveling the mysteries behind India’s architectural wonders.

Noteworthy Episodes:

  1. Sacred Structures and Architectural Marvels: Secrets of India’s Temples Unveiled
    • Exploring the Significance and Complexity of Temples Throughout India’s History
  2. Iconic Women Rulers and Their Architectural Legacies: A Glimpse Into Rani Udaymati and Empress Noor Jahan’s Creations
    • Time-Traveling Through the Empowering Stories of India’s Charismatic Women Rulers
  3. Mysteries of Abandoned Cities: Crown Jewels of Dynasties Lost in Time
    • Venturing Into the Unknown to Unearth Stories Behind Bijapur, Mewar, and Other Forgotten Cities
  4. The Ethereal Beauty of Ranakpur’s Chaturmukh Jain Temple: An Architectural Marvel Adorned with a Thousand Pillars
    • A Visual Feast of Sculptures and Pillars in a Lesser-Known Temple in Thirukurungudi, Tamil Nadu
  5. Journey Through Medieval India: Tragedies, Horrors, and Marvels
    • Encountering Tales of Medieval Times in Mewar, Deccan, and Beyond

William Dalrymple’s Perspective: “History provides a road map by which we can understand where we stand in the present and how we got here. It was a huge pleasure to work with HistoryTV18 on this beautifully shot series, and I can’t wait to hear people’s astonished reactions to some of the forgotten treasures we’ve dug up.”

Arun Thapar’s Insight: “India: Marvels and Mysteries with William Dalrymple is a selection of compelling stories about the creative genius of ancient and medieval India, her great wealth of knowledge and the many wonders that have endured into the present.”
